Building Maintenance Technology Summary

Building Maintenance Technology by George C.S. Yuen

Intended as a comprehensive textbook for students, as well as a reference for the professional, this book is a study of building defects, their diagnosis and cure. It deals with the full range of materials, components and elements involved in domestic, commercial and industrial buildings. Each chapter is illustrated with line diagrams and supplemented with references to relevant literature. The book is aimed at advanced undergraduate students of building, building surveying, quantity surveying and architecture, as well as at practitioners in the above fields, local authority engineers, contractors and property owners.

Table of Contents

Foreword - Preface - Acknowledgements - Overview of Building Maintenance - Causes and Agents of Deterioration - Diagnosis and Investigation Techniques - Foundations - Concrete Defects - Concrete Defects: Inspection and Diagnosis - Repair of Concrete Structures - Timber and Timber Components - Brickwork and Stonework - Steel and Other Metals - Roofs and Roof Drainage - Wall Claddings - Finishes and Decorations - Dampness in Buildings - External Works - Index
